We got it delivered so I couldn’t say about the service. However they were on time with their delivery. We got the crab rangoon, mapo tofu, peking duck, and philly roll. Crab Rangoon: At $ 6 for 10 it was worth it. It was cripsy and chewy. The crab/cream cheese was tasty. Not bland like a lot of other places. Mapo tofu: At $ 8 the portion was huge. Flavor wise, it was just alright. Not the best or the worst I’ve had. It had mushroom, carrots, and peas which I’ve never seen anywhere make it that way before. Normally they have ground beef in it. Whatever. It was not spicy at all for me which was a slight bummer. Peking Duck: At $ 15 was not worth it. It was dry and chewy. Came with the same flour paper you use with mushu. Even with that, it was just alright. Philly roll: At $ 7 hmm… mehh…First off, I went in not expecting anything. I was pretty on spot with that. The rice was bland with sesame seeds, salmon was still a little frozen. Cream cheese and avocado, how can you really go wrong with that, right? All in all, if you’re looking for cheap decent eatery, especially for lunch, it’s an ok place to consider.
